33. What is Smart Routing?
Smart Routing is a feature that automatically rotates between multiple shared IPs when sending emails.
If one IP encounters a delay, deferral, or temporary block, the system will retry the delivery using a different IP.
This intelligent routing significantly improves deliverability and eliminates the need to manually request an IP change — everything happens automatically in the background.
It’s a powerful way to reduce delivery issues and ensure more reliable inbox placement, especially for senders on shared IPs.
